COMMUNITY NEWS

  • United Way of Marquette County released its 2024 report showing it delivered $1.5M in community aid by working with nonprofits to fight food insecurity. Executive Director Andrew Rickauer said the group partnered with Feeding America West Michigan to help meet local needs by distributing nearly 500,000 meals—strengthening the county's food access.  Upper Michigan's Source

ACCIDENTS NEWS

  • On Sunday, April 27, a witness said a head-on collision occurred on M-553 near Airport Road in Sands Township when a 72-year-old Marquette woman driving a 2020 Toyota RAV4 crossed the center line and collided with a 57-year-old Gwinn woman driving a 2011 Ford Fiesta; both drivers were extricated by emergency personnel and treated for non-life-threatening injuries & both vehicles were totaled & authorities ruled out alcohol and speed as factors.  WZMQ 19
  • A 22-year-old Ishpeming man was injured in a rollover crash on County Road 480 near Old 480 Road outside Negaunee around 11:20 a.m. Monday when his pickup truck left the road, hit rocks, and rolled onto its side—authorities suspect alcohol and drugs contributed to the incident.  Upper Michigan's Source

EDUCATION NEWS

  • Forty-seven top high school seniors from Marquette & Alger counties were honored Monday night at the Excellence in Education Program, where each received a $1,500 scholarship for ranking in the top five percent. The event, hosted by Grow and Lead Community Youth Development, also recognized dedicated teachers & community support for their role in the students’ success.  Upper Michigan's Source

HEALTH NEWS

  • The U.P. Wellness Task Force works to improve mental health access across the U.P. by asking more community members to share their ideas and plan projects, and the group will meet again in about 90 days & more details will be posted on the website.  Upper Michigan's Source
